본문 바로가기
OS/Ubuntu

Ubuntu에서 Java 설치 및 환경 설정

by yazasus 2025. 8. 1.
728x90

Ubuntu에서 Java 설치 및 환경 설정하기

Ubuntu에서 Java 개발 환경을 구성하려면 JDK 설치와 환경 변수 설정이 필요합니다. 이 가이드는 OpenJDK 설치부터 JAVA_HOME 등록, 기본 버전 선택까지 단계별로 설명합니다.

1. OpenJDK 설치

Ubuntu 공식 저장소에서 OpenJDK를 설치하면 안정적인 Java 실행 환경을 빠르게 구성할 수 있습니다. 예시로 기본 11 버전을 설치하는 명령어는 다음과 같습니다.

sudo apt update
sudo apt install -y openjdk-11-jdk

설치 후 java -versionjavac -version 명령어로 정상 설치 여부를 확인하세요.

2. JAVA_HOME 및 PATH 설정

환경 변수를 등록해야 시스템 전역에서 Java 명령어를 사용할 수 있습니다. ~/.bashrc 또는 ~/.profile에 아래 내용을 추가하세요.

export JAVA_HOME=/usr/lib/jvm/java-11-openjdk-amd64
export PATH=$JAVA_HOME/bin:$PATH

저장 후 source ~/.bashrc 명령으로 변경 사항을 적용합니다.

3. update-alternatives로 기본 Java 버전 전환

여러 버전의 JDK를 함께 설치했을 때는 update-alternatives 명령으로 기본 실행 파일을 전환할 수 있습니다. 아래 명령어를 실행하고, 원하는 버전의 번호를 선택하세요.

sudo update-alternatives --config java
sudo update-alternatives --config javac

선택 후 java -version으로 적용된 버전을 다시 확인하세요.

실무 팁

  • 프로젝트별로 다른 Java 버전이 필요하다면 SDKMAN!을 활용해 버전 관리를 자동화하세요.
  • Maven·Gradle 빌드 스크립트의 JAVA_HOME 설정이 IDE와 일치하도록 유지하면 빌드 오류를 줄일 수 있습니다.
  • CI/CD 파이프라인 스크립트에 java -version 검증 단계를 포함해 운영 환경과 개발 환경 차이를 점검하세요.

728x90